Homes England and Vistry launch £150m housing JV

Partnership homes developer Vistry Group has teamed up with Homes England to create a long-term joint venture aimed at accelerating large-scale housing delivery across England.

The new vehicle, named Hestia, is backed by £150m from both partners and will target strategic sites ranging from 400 to 3,000 homes.

Vistry said that by co-investing with Homes England, it could upscale the delivery of mixed tenure communities

As well as building out major schemes at pace, Hestia will pilot the release land parcels to SME builders, supporting smaller firms to play a bigger role in tackling housing shortages.

Greg Fitzgerald, chief executive of Vistry, said: “As one of the country’s largest providers of affordable homes, we are closely aligned with Homes England and share their ambitions for further affordable housing delivery.

“Hestia represents a bold and collaborative step forward in unlocking the potential of large-scale sites and accelerating the creation of thriving, mixed-tenure communities across England.”
